A pair of Barr Flight and Barr twin handled campana shaped vases, with flared neck and opposed spread-eagle handles on square plinth, the inner neck with gilt husk frieze, the body painted with central canted panel of seashells and seaweed, gilt opposing lyre and bird head frieze over a pale turquoise band and acorn leaf spiral frieze, the plinth similarly decorated, impressed and painted factory marks "Barr Flight & Barr, Royal Porcelain Works, Worcester, London House... Manufts. to their Majests. and Royal Family" (2) (one vase with head missing from one eagle, very minor rubbed gilt to neck, birds and plinth; the other with chip to underside of neck rim, repaired break to bird neck, minor chips to both beaks, minor glaze scratch to shell panel) 12.5cm high, 12cm wide £700-1,000
